Title: Introduction to Basic Multiplication and Division
Objective: By the end of this lesson, students will be able to understand and apply basic multiplication and division concepts.
Duration: 45 minutes
Materials: - Whiteboard or chart paper - Markers or chalk - Multiplication and division flashcards - Manipulatives (e.g., counters, cubes, or small objects) - Worksheets (optional)
Introduction (5 minutes): 1. Begin the lesson by asking students if they know what multiplication and division are. 2. Write the terms “multiplication” and “division” on the board or chart paper. 3. Explain that multiplication is a way of adding numbers together quickly, and division is a way of sharing or dividing numbers into equal groups. 4. Tell students that today, they will learn how to multiply and divide numbers.
Multiplication (15 minutes): 1. Start by explaining the concept of multiplication using visual aids. 2. Draw a simple rectangle on the board and divide it into rows and columns. 3. Ask students to count the number of rows and columns and write them down. 4. Explain that multiplying the number of rows by the number of columns gives us the total number of squares or objects in the rectangle. 5. Write a simple multiplication equation on the board, such as 3 x 2, and explain that it means adding 3 two times. 6. Use manipulatives or flashcards to demonstrate the multiplication equation. - For example, show three groups of two objects each and count the total. 7. Practice multiplication with the students using flashcards or worksheets. - Start with simple equations like 2 x 1, 3 x 1, and gradually increase the difficulty.
Division (15 minutes): 1. Introduce the concept of division using visual aids. 2. Draw a circle on the board and divide it into equal parts. 3. Ask students to count the number of parts and write it down. 4. Explain that division is the opposite of multiplication and is used to share or divide numbers into equal groups. 5. Write a simple division equation on the board, such as 6 ÷ 2, and explain that it means dividing 6 into two equal groups. 6. Use manipulatives or flashcards to demonstrate the division equation. - For example, show six objects and divide them into two equal groups. 7. Practice division with the students using flashcards or worksheets. - Start with simple equations like 4 ÷ 1, 6 ÷ 1, and gradually increase the difficulty.
Conclusion (5 minutes): 1. Recap the main points of the lesson, emphasizing the difference between multiplication and division. 2. Ask students to share any questions or difficulties they encountered during the lesson. 3. Provide additional practice materials or worksheets for students to reinforce their understanding of multiplication and division. 4. Encourage students to practice multiplication and division in their daily lives, such as counting objects in equal groups or sharing items with friends or siblings.
Note: Adapt the lesson based on the students’ prior knowledge and abilities. Use concrete examples and manipulatives to make the concepts more tangible and engaging for third graders.
